Description
PGLYRP1, also known as peptidoglycan recognition protein 1, is an innate immunity protein that plays several important functions in antimicrobial and antitumor defense systems. It acts as a pattern receptor that binds to murein peptidoglycans of gram-positive bacteria and provides bactericidal activity. PGLYRP1 forms an equimolar complex with HSPA1A and induces programmed cell death through apoptosis and necroptosis in tumor cell lines by activating the TNFR1 receptor on the target cell membrane. This protein also interacts with S100A4 and function as a chmoattractant which induces lymphocyte movement. Recombinant human PGLYRP1, fused to His-tag at C-terminus, was expressed in HEK293 cell and purified by using conventional chromatography techniques.Alternative Names
PGLYRP, PGRP, PGRP-S, PGRPS, TAG7, TNFSF3L, Peptidoglycan recognition protein 1, peptidoglycan recognition protein shortConcentration
0.25mg/ml (determined by Absorbance at 280nm)Concentration
Liquid. In Phosphate-Buffered Saline (pH 7.4) containing 10% glycerolStorage: Can be stored at +2C to +8C for 1 week. For long term storage, aliquot and store at -20C to -80C. Avoid repeated freezing and thawing cycles
